This is an interesting and fun comic strip that looks like it was to be used as an advertisement for Chef-Foil an aluminum company. The advertisement ids for using the aluminum foil pans for take-out and to keep foods frozen. the strip itself is saying how they can be thrown and look like flying saucers.....

Addison Morton Walker (September 3, 1923 – January 27, 2018) was an American comic strip writer, best known for creating the newspaper comic strips Beetle Bailey in 1950 and Hi and Lois in 1954. He signed Addison to some of his strips.
